## Limiting Cached Result Size
Very large chart or SQL query results can flood the cache backend (Redis/Memcached), evicting many
smaller useful entries or exhausting memory. To cap the size of any single value written to the data
cache, set `DATA_CACHE_MAX_VALUE_SIZE` (in bytes) in `superset_config.py`:
```python
DATA_CACHE_MAX_VALUE_SIZE = 10 * 1024 * 1024 # 10 MB
```
When a result's serialized size exceeds this threshold it is not written to the data cache — the
chart still renders, but the next load re-queries the datasource instead of getting a cache hit. The
`skip_cache_value_too_large` statsd metric is incremented each time this happens. Set to `None` (the
default) to disable the check.
